SPANAWAY, Wash. — A man is dead after a stand-off between him and law enforcement on Wednesday evening in Spanaway.
Officers were called to 173rd Street South and A Street South.
According to the Pierce County Sheriff’s Department, the stand-off started when a deputy went to check on a van.
He was reportedly shot at by a man inside the van.
The deputy was not injured.
Authorities did not say if the deputy fired back at the suspect.
SWAT and crisis negotiators were called to the scene.
The Sheriff’s Department stated that the suspect was found dead in his vehicle by SWAT.
Other details were not immediately made available.
The Pierce County Force Investigation Team was called to the scene to investigate.
